Related Posts: 19 Most Valuable Lincoln Memorial Penny Worth Money.Lincoln pennies minted from 1959 to 1982 are made of 95 percent copper and have about 2.5 cents worth of copper in them. Beginning in 1982, the U.S. Mint began using zinc planchets plated with a thin layer of pure copper. Thanks to Brenner and Gasparro and their …Jan 29, 2021 · Four Easy Steps to tell the variety of your 1982 Lincoln cent and find out if you have the rare 1982-D Small Date Copper Lincoln Memorial Cent. 1) Check for the Mint Mark. Denver struck cents display a “D” below the date. No Mint Mark means the coin was struck in Philadelphia. 2) Check the numeral 8 in the date. That value can be determined from measurements of the density of the zinc and copper in the penny and their per...In 1982 the U.S. Mint struck 7 different varieties for the Lincoln Cent. Four of the varieties were struck out of mostly copper alloy and weigh 3.11 grams. The remaining 3 varieties struck out of mostly zinc alloy weighing 2.5 grams each.
